An alcoholic crow goes on suicidal adventures with his monkey friend.
The best episode of "The Drinky Crow Show" season 1 is "Beer Goggles", rated 7.5/10 from 53 user votes. It was directed by Matt Danner and written by Eric Kaplan. "Beer Goggles" aired on 11/23/2008 and is rated 0.9 point(s) higher than the second highest rated, "Tunnel Girls".
